[hr]Originally posted by: SLAMMED01CIV
Does anyone know the base price for the new Audi A4 1.8T FWD????[hr]
1.8 T; $22,551 / $24,950 1.8L I4 170 HP 22/31 mpg
1.8 T with Multitronic; $23,673 / $26,100 1.8L I4 170 HP 23/29 mpg
1.8 T quattro; $24,301 / $26,700 1.8L I4 170 HP 21/29 mpg
1.8 T Avant quattro; Specs $25,191 / $27,700 1.8L I4 170 HP 21/29 mpg
1.8 T quattro with Tiptronic; $25,423 / $27,850 1.8L I4 170 HP 20/28 mpg
1.8 T Avant quattro with Tiptronic; $26,313 / $28,850 1.8L I4 170 HP 20/28 mpg
3.0; $28,547 / $31,590 3.0L V6 220 HP 20/28 mpg
3.0 quattro; $29,275 / $32,290 3.0L V6 220 HP 18/25 mpg
3.0 Avant quattro; $30,165 / $33,290 3.0L V6 220 HP 18/25 mpg
3.0 quattro with Tiptronic; $30,297 / $33,340 3.0L V6 220 HP 18/26 mpg
3.0 Avant quattro with Tiptronic; $31,187 / $34,340 3.0L V6 220 HP 18/26 mpg
3.0 Cabriolet; $37,368 / $41,500 3.0L V6 220 HP 20/27 mpg

Hope that helps. The first one is the one you asked about. The prices are invoice/ retail. For roughly 2,000 more, you'd be crazy not to get Quattro.
